Act 299 of 1980 is known as what?
|
The Occupational Code
|
|
The agency created in that article composed principally of members of the regulated occupation is known as what? ______ means each agency under this act.
|
The Board
|
|
An expression of disapproval of a licensee's or registrants' professional conduct, not necessarily a violation of this act.
|
Censure
|
|
What is a degree of expertise which enables a person to engage in an occupation at a level which meets or exceeds minimal standards of acceptable practice for the occupation?
|
Competence
|
|
This is a document that states the charges of each alleged violation and is prepared by the department or the department of attorney general after a complain has been received by the department.
|
Formal Complaint
|
|
Each individual residing in this state who is 18 years of age or older, other than a person or the spouse of a person who is licensed or registered in the occupation or who has a material financial interest in the occupation being regulated by the specific article in which the term is used.
|
The General Public
|
|
A person issued under this act is known as a what?
|
Licensee
|
|
This means a condition, stricture, constraint, restriction, or probation attached to a licence or registration relative to the scope of practice.
|
Limitation
|
|
The director shall be appointed by the _______, subject to the advice and consent of the ______, and shall hold office at the pleasure of the governor.
|
Governor, Senate

The department shall provide what 3 things? (+ other needed items to administer the examination or test, but may delegate all or any of these duties to a board or any other person.)
|
1. Equipment
2. Examination Room 3. Written Form |
|
The department shall provide what kind of program for each individual appointed and confirmed as a member of a board?
|
A Comprehensive Orientation
|
|
The department shall renew the licence or registration for a person who fulfills all of the following requirements:
|
1. Has applied to the department on a form provided by the department, 2. Has paid appropriate fees, and 3. Has met renewal requirements.
|
|
The department shall prepare and publish an __________ report, describing the activities of the department and each _________ created pursuant this act. The ________ report shall be filed with the __________ and the _________.
|
annual, agency, annual, governor, legislature.
|
|
The term of a member appointed to a board shall be how many years?
|
4 Years
|
|
An individual shall not be appointed to serve for more than how many full terms?
|
2 Full terms
|
|
A board shall meet as often as necessary to fulfill it's duties under this act, but shall meet not less than ______ times a year and at other dates set by the ________.
|
2, Director
|
|
The governor shall appoint an individual as a _______ of the board with the advice and consent of the senate, including an individual appointed to fill a _______ on a board.
|
Member, Vacancy
|
|
Each board shall consist of how many voting members?
|
9
|
|
How many of the members of a board shall be individuals who have a licence or registration in the occupation?
|
6
|
|
How many of the members of the board shall represent the general public?
|
3
|
|
The director shall be an ex officio member _______ vote of a board.
|
Without
|
|
A member shall not be less than _________ years of age and shall be a _______ of this _______.
|
18, Resident, State
|
|
Who shall recommend to the department whether to grant licensure to a school, institution, or other person or program that offers training?
|
The Board
|
|
If a school, institution, or other person fails to receive licensure or approval, they can do what?
|
They can protest that decision and be granted an opportunity for review of that decision by the department.

The granting of a registration to a person whose registration has lapsed for failure to renew the registration within 60 days after the expiration date is known as what?
|
Reregistration
|
|
This means the granting of a licence or registration, with or without limitations or conditions, to a person whose licence or registration has been revoked.
|
Reinstatement
|
|
The granting of a licence to a person whose license has lapsed for failure to renew the licence within 60 days after the expiration date.
|
Relicensure
|
|
What is to accompany an application for a license or registration?
|
An non-refundable application processing fee
|
|
What happens if you fail to appear for your exam?
|
You would have to forfeit the exam fee.
|
|
A licence or registration LAPSES when?
|
On the day AFTER the expiration date.
|
|
Who do you file a complaint with?
|
The Department
|
|
What is the definition of a complainant?
|
A person who has filed a complaint with the department.
|
|
What is the definition of a respondent?
|
The person whom a complaint has been filed against.
|
|
When a complaint has been filed, the DEPARTMENT shall make a written acknowledgement of the complaint within how many days after the receipt of the complaint to the person making the complaint?
|
15 days
|
|
The department shall conduct an INVESTIGATION and within ___ days after the department receives the complaint, shall report to the _______ on the status of the investigation.
|
30, Director
|
|
If a violation has been committed, the department or teh department of the attouny general shall prepare the appropriate action against the respondent which may be any of the following:
|
1. A formal complaint
2. A cease + desist order 3. A notice of summary suspension 4. A citation |
|
What happens when a person is found practicing without a licence for the first time?
|
Guilty of a misdemeanor, punishable by a fine of not more than $500 or imprisonment for not more than 90 days, or both.
|
|
If a person has not previously been DENIED a licence or certificate of registration or had a licence or a certificate of registration REVOKED or suspended, the department may...
|
grant a NON-RENEWABLE TEMPORARY licence or CERTIFICATE of REGISTRATION to an applicant for licensure or registration or TRANSFER of licensure or registration.
